Hundreds of Ukrainians have likely been killed in a nonstop Russian attack in Mariupol that has already lasted more than 15 hours, officials said Wednesday.The southeastern port city is already suffering mass casualties as Russia continued its shelling onslaught on residential areas, Mayor Vadym Boichenko revealed in a live Ukrainian TV broadcast. Authorities haven’t been able to go in and retrieve any bodies, but deputy mayor Sergiy Orlov told BBC News that hundreds were feared dead after an entire district of the city was “nearly totally destroyed.”
